IEEE - PC37.10/D4.1
Draft Recommended Practice for Investigation, Analysis, and Reporting of Failures of AC High Voltage Circuit Breakers and Circuit Switchers with Rated Maximum Voltage above 1000 V

scope:
This recommended practice provides practices and processes to perform, analyze, and report failure investigations of AC high voltage circuit breakers and circuit switchers.
Note: The term Circuit Breaker is a generic term which may include AC High Voltage Circuit Breakers and Circuit Switchers.
Purpose
The purpose of this recommended practice is
a) To provide recommended practices and promote uniform, thorough analysis of power circuit breaker and circuit switcher failures
b) To provide recommended practices for systematic and uniform data collection so that valuable evidence is not lost or destroyed
c) To provide a consistent methodology by which the most probable cause of any particular circuit breaker or circuit switcher failure should be determined, whether equipment or system issue
d) To encourage cooperative efforts by users and manufacturers during failure analysis
e) To provide recommended practices for reporting failures of circuit breakers and circuit switchers.
